This tutorial guides users on multiplying expressions using the TI-89 graphing calculator. It covers setting up a new problem, using the expand function, handling errors, and provides advanced examples. The tutorial emphasizes the importance of correct syntax to avoid errors and demonstrates how to achieve accurate results.
